José Durán has a reach of 71″ against a height of 69″ — a reach advantage of +2.85%, average for light middleweight boxing and the 46th percentile of the 78 compared here.

How this is worked out
- Measurements and records are read from the fighter's English Wikipedia infobox; the fight list is parsed from the article's own results table.
- Reach advantage is (reach − height) ÷ height as a percentage, so fighters of different sizes compare directly.
- Percentiles rank this fighter among the 78 light middleweight boxing fighters in the dataset — chosen because it is the most specific group of at least 30 that this fighter belongs to.
Reach advantage = (reach − height) ÷ height × 100
